Shanequa Evans

Program Coordinator

Shanequa Evans serves as the Program Coordinator of the Promise Youth University Afterschool program. Prior to joining the Cornwall Center, she served as Assistant Director of the Complete for – Nita M. Lowey 21st CCLC, and Director of the Great Falls Teen Center for the New Jersey Community Development Corporation (NJCDC).

Joining the NJCDC team as Assistant Director, Shanequa supported the development of afterschool enrichment programing for 9th-12th grade students, using a college and career exploration theme. Prior to her promotion to Director, Shanequa served as the interim Director for the 21st CCLC summer program, overseeing student recruitment and staff professional development. In 2017, Shanequa was promoted to Program Director for the Great Falls Teen Center. As Director she oversaw the program’s daily operation, coordinated school-day enrichment activities, supported staff with curriculum development, and developed new student recruitment and retention initiatives.

Shanequa Evans earned a Bachelor of Science degree in Public Health from the Edward J. Bloustein School of Planning and Public Policy at Rutgers University and is currently pursuing a Master of Public Administration with a concentration in Leadership of Public Organizations at Rutgers University.
